Shades of Green
Did you know that we ate almost 30% of our meals away from home last year? We also managed to throw away near 2 million tons of quick-serve food packaging! With plastic and paper products comprising 41% of our landfills, our favorite eateries have an enormous opportunity to help reduce our environmental footprint with choices that become multiplied by the number of customers they serve each day.
